Xbox Music is out, are we excited?

Xbox – the worlds largest software maker has been dedicated to bringing the most entertaining experiences in the household. The company has sold their units in millions since 2010. Being the leading video game console, they have generated quite a fan following, and it only makes sense that they expand into the world of music, […]

Thank you for sharing the article across social media. You can follow us in these paltforms to receive latest updates from WittySparks.

Send this to a friend